Product Description
The Plywood Printing Conveyor System is a highly efficient and reliable industrial machine that is designed to handle the printing of plywood sheets with ease. The conveyor system is made of high-quality mild steel material that ensures durability and longevity. The flat belt conveyor of the system allows for smooth and uninterrupted movement of the plywood sheets. Additionally, the system is heat resistant, making it perfect for use in industrial environments where high temperatures are common. The Plywood Printing Conveyor System operates on 415 volts of power, ensuring optimal performance and efficiency.
